Cucumber Mosaic Virus (CMV) on Houstonia

It has been interested to see the wide range of symptoms that can be caused by virus. We received plugs of Houstonia caerulea into the diagnostic lab last week with leaf spots and dieback on the flower stalks. The spots themselves had a orange brown color. The root systems looked great-white, healthy looking, not pot-bound.
We incubated a few plugs in a moist chamber and plated the leaf spots onto CMA and PDA. No fungal growth and no sporulation ever occurred. There was also never any bacterial growth or streaming noted. Running out of possibilities , I decided to test with an AgDia combo strip for CMV, INSV, TSWV and TMV. The Houstonia tested postive for Cucumber Mosaic Virus (CMV)! I reran the test to confirm and again it was positive. I haven't been able to find a record of Houstonia being a host for CMV, yet (I'll admit I haven't done a concise search). The symptoms are interesting-with bright orange speckles on the leaf tissue and stems. (Click on any photo for a larger version.)




Close-up of foliage-note orange speckling.


This is the base of the stem, which also showed the orange speckling.


CMV is spread by aphids but also by mechanical transmission-meaning that workers can spread the virus when taking cuttings or otherwise moving infected plant sap.

Free Phytophthora online course

Are you interested in learning more about the disease Phytophthora and how it can affect your nursery?
Oregon State University and the Oregon Department of Agriculture have developed a FREE online course to help you identify and manage Phytophthora diseases in nurseries. This FREE course is also now offered in Spanish! The course is divided into three modules which take 60-90 mins each to complete.

If you're interested in receiving certification, OSU offers a Certificate of Mastery on Phytophthora from Oregon State University Extended Campus ($100 charge and online exam). Possible Phytotoxicity on Cordyline







These are Cordyline australis 'Southern Splendor' from a finishing operation. The main symptoms are the distorted growth and fusing together of the 'middle-aged' growth . The new growth is unaffected while the oldest growth shows tip burn. The plants were heavily infested with two-spotted spider mites (Tetranychus urticae) with obvious symptoms of yellowing and stippling present. The question from the grower was, "Is the distortion caused by the mite injury or is some other factor involved?"

Mite infestations are not known to cause such extreme symptoms so we needed to look elsewhere. The most likely cause is phytotoxicity caused by an pesticide application. The grower is looking into their rotation of miticides as mites have been a constant problem in this crop. Since they are a finishing operation (meaning they received the plants a few months earlier to grow to the final selling size) the grower may have difficulty tracking down what pesticides were applied before they took possession.

These symptoms have been seen by diagnosticians in other states, but a definitive cause of the problem has yet to be identified.

Tip burn was seen on the oldest leaves. Cordylines can be very sensitive to fluoride levels in irrigation water which can manifest as tip burn, but fluoride is unlikely to cause the other symptoms.

Two-spotted spider mites and associated injury (yellowing and stippling of older leaves) was observed.

Vinca minor-CMV (Cucumber Mosaic Virus)






This sample is Vinca minor from a propagation operation. The sample tested positive for CMV (Cucumber Mosaic Virus) using an Agdia immunostrip test.
CMV has a very wide host range and affects both vegetables and ornamental plants. Aphids are the primary source of infection but infection by mechanical transmission (taking cuttings, etc) is also possible. Infected plants should be destroyed to avoid spreading the virus within a greenhouse.
